Output cd6890aa24b78f14a1f7e1cae3d961f7847208e1024ef7a8b68dba74a65987b1:0

value
15451
script pubkey
OP_0 OP_PUSHBYTES_20 25881340f8d16269bc73a813abedf7e10ad4210e
address
tb1qykypxs8c693xn0rn4qf6hm0huy9dgggwnzxuu3
transaction
cd6890aa24b78f14a1f7e1cae3d961f7847208e1024ef7a8b68dba74a65987b1
confirmations
30552
spent
true